WebOvulation marks the beginning of the luteal phase, and is the culmination of a process called oogenesis, in which germ cells mature under the proper conditions. Germ cells are contained in thousands of tiny structures called follicles that contain receptors for FSH, which in turn stimulates the growth and maturation of responsive follicles. WebIn cattle, full-sized oocytes are found in 3 mm follicles and ovulation occurs 7–8 days later in a follicle 20–25 mm in diameter (Fair et al., 1995).
